## R&D Project Quality EngineerApplyremote type: Onsitelocations: Maneja, Gujarat, Indiatime type: Full timeposted on: Posted Todayjob requisition id: R0129275**Location:**Maneja, Gujarat, India**Job ID:**R0129275**Date Posted:**2026-06-03**Company Name:**HITACHI ENERGY INDIA LIMITED**Profession (Job Category):**Quality Management**Job Schedule:**Full time**Remote:**No**Job Description:**## **The Opportunity**The Product Development Quality role focuses on ensuring quality excellence across New Product Implementation (NPI) and large Grid and Power Systems (GPS) projects by implementing structured quality management methodologies. The role involves applying Business Unit (BU) quality strategies, standards, and processes throughout the project lifecycle to enhance product quality, ensure compliance, and optimize customer satisfaction. It includes driving quality assurance, risk mitigation, and continuous improvement initiatives while supporting cross-functional R&D teams in embedding quality requirements into design, development, and execution. The position plays a critical role in strengthening the Quality Management System (QMS), improving reliability, reducing cost of poor quality, and ensuring adherence to both internal and external regulatory standards.## **How you’ll make an impact*** Implement BU Product Development Quality strategies and support quality improvement initiatives for NPI and large GPS projects.* Guide and monitor R&D and cross-functional teams in applying quality standards from project initiation through implementation.* Ensure quality objectives are clearly defined, integrated into project plans, and effectively executed.* Collaborate with stakeholders to address quality requirements and enhance team capabilities.* Support teams in collecting and analyzing quality data (e.g., T-NPS, NCR, ETQ, Lessons Learned) to improve customer satisfaction and product quality.* Ensure proper identification, translation, and verification of customer requirements into measurable quality criteria.* Apply and maintain the Quality Management System (QMS) throughout the project lifecycle, ensuring compliance with standards and regulations.* Support audits, manage non-conformities, and drive corrective actions to improve quality performance.* Implement quality assurance processes aligned with company regulations, industrial standards, and external requirements.* Ensure effective execution of the Gate Model and track quality requirements across all project stages.* Identify and mitigate product quality risks using tools such as FMEA, CoPQ analysis, reliability reviews, and lessons learned.* Oversee quality activities including design control, change management, verification & validation, PPAP, and control plans.* Define and implement quality controls to ensure products and systems meet all applicable standards and customer expectations.* Lead root cause analysis (RCA) and problem-solving activities for quality issues arising post design freeze or through change requests.* Ensure data-driven corrective actions are implemented to prevent recurrence and improve product reliability.* Monitor project quality performance and capture lessons learned to drive continuous improvement.* Share best practices and collaborate with BU R&D Quality teams and Technology Centers to enhance overall quality processes.* Identify improvement areas and contribute to Quality Improvement Plans (QIP) to close gaps and enhance execution efficiency.* Responsible to ensure compliance with applicable external and internal regulations, procedures, and guidelines.## **Your background*** Bachelor’s or master’s degree in engineering or a related technical field.* Strong experience in Product Development Quality, R&D Quality, or Quality Assurance within industrial or project-based environments.* Proven experience in handling NPI projects and large, complex engineering projects (e.g., power systems, grid solutions).* In-depth knowledge of Quality Management Systems (QMS), standards, and regulatory requirements.* Hands-on experience with quality tools and methodologies such as FMEA, RCA, CoPQ, PPAP, and control plans.* Familiarity with Gate Model processes and product lifecycle quality management.*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a data-driven approach to quality improvement.* Experience in managing non-conformities, audits, and corrective/preventive actions.* Good understanding of customer requirements management and quality metrics (T-NPS, NCR, etc.).*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ills with the ability to collaborate across global teams.* Strong focus on continuous improvement, innovation, and quality excellence.* Proficiency in both spoken & written English language is required## Qualified individuals with a disability may request a reasonable accommodation if you are unable or limited in your ability to use or access the Hitachi Energy career site as a result of your disability.
